In a future where space travel takes a heavy toll on human minds, Scanner Martel endures a life of isolation after undergoing a procedure that severs his sensory inputs to numb the pain of his role in maintaining space lanes. His only solace comes from brief moments with his wife, Luci, and the rare ability to "cranch," allowing him to reconnect with reality. When Adam Stone proposes an innovative method for deep space travel that threatens the Scanners' existence, the community determines he must be eliminated—prompting Martel to question the troubling rationale behind their decision. Celebrated as a classic of science fiction, this thought-provoking tale explores themes of sacrifice and societal madness.
